HPRCA JE Recruitment 2026: 149 Junior Engineer Vacancies Announced by Himachal Pradesh Rajya Chayan Aayog
The Himachal Pradesh Rajya Chayan Aayog (HPRCA) has officially released the recruitment notification for Junior Engineer (JE) Civil posts for the year 2026. This significant announcement opens doors for aspiring engineers in the state, offering a total of 149 vacancies. The application process is set to commence online from April 10, 2026, providing a crucial opportunity for eligible candidates to secure a government position.
This recruitment drive is a direct hiring initiative aimed at bolstering the engineering workforce in Himachal Pradesh. Candidates are advised to thoroughly review the official notification, available on the HPRCA website, to understand the detailed eligibility criteria, application procedure, and selection process. The last date to submit online applications is May 2, 2026. Detailed Vacancy Breakdown
The 149 vacancies for Junior Engineer (Civil) posts are distributed across various categories to ensure inclusive representation. Understanding this breakdown is vital for candidates to assess their chances and apply under the correct category. The distribution is as follows:
- General: 55 vacancies
- EWS (Economically Weaker Section): 19 vacancies
- General (WFF - Ward of Freedom Fighter): 02 vacancies
- SC (UR - Unreserved): 30 vacancies
- SC (BPL - Below Poverty Line): 05 vacancies
- SC (WFF - Ward of Freedom Fighter): 01 vacancy
- OBC (UR - Unreserved): 25 vacancies
- OBC (BPL - Below Poverty Line): 05 vacancies
- ST (UR - Unreserved): 05 vacancies
- ST (BPL - Below Poverty Line): 02 vacancies

Eligibility Criteria: Who Can Apply?
Meeting the specified eligibility criteria is paramount for all applicants. The HPRCA has outlined clear requirements regarding age, educational qualifications, and other conditions.
Age Limit
Candidates must be between 18 and 45 years of age as of January 1, 2026. Age relaxations will be applicable for candidates belonging to reserved categories, as per government norms. It's crucial for applicants to calculate their age accurately on the cut-off date.
Educational Qualification
A minimum educational qualification of a 10th pass from a recognised board is mandatory. Additionally, candidates must possess a Diploma or a Bachelor of Engineering (BE)/B.Tech degree in Civil Engineering from a recognised university or institution. This ensures that applicants have the foundational and specialized knowledge required for the Junior Engineer role.
Desirable Qualification
Beyond the essential qualifications, candidates with knowledge of the customs, manners, and dialects of Himachal Pradesh will be given preference. This desirable trait highlights the importance of local understanding for effective service delivery in the region.

Selection Procedure for Junior Engineer Posts
The HPRCA JE Recruitment 2026 selection process is designed to identify the most suitable candidates for the Junior Engineer (Civil) positions. It comprises two main stages:
- Written Examination: This is the primary stage where candidates' knowledge and aptitude are assessed through a Computer-Based Test (CBT) or a similar format.
- Document Verification: Candidates who qualify in the written examination will be called for document verification. This stage involves scrutinizing all original documents submitted during the application process to confirm eligibility and authenticity.
Only candidates who successfully clear both stages will be considered for the final selection and appointment.
HPRCA JE Exam Pattern 2026
The written examination for the HPRCA JE posts is structured to evaluate candidates across various essential skills and knowledge areas. The exam pattern is as follows:
- Total Marks: 120 marks
- Duration: 90 minutes
- Sections: The exam will consist of five sections, all featuring multiple-choice questions (MCQs). These sections include:
- English Language
- Reasoning Ability
- Social Science
- Science
- General Awareness (with a specific focus on Himachal Pradesh)
Candidates must achieve a minimum qualifying score in the written test to progress to the document verification stage. Thorough preparation across all these subjects, particularly General Awareness specific to Himachal Pradesh, will be crucial for success. Salary and Career Prospects
Selected candidates for the HPRCA Junior Engineer (Civil) Recruitment 2026 will be engaged as Job Trainees. During this period, they will receive a fixed, consolidated monthly honorarium of ₹23,500. This initial remuneration provides a stable start for new recruits in the government sector, with potential for growth and benefits upon regularization. The role offers a valuable opportunity to contribute to public works and infrastructure development within Himachal Pradesh.
